Transaction 5162a45eb049174ffc2462ae25809ca2f23e3ce59867d92cedd6867f7656b5a7

1 Input
2 Outputs
  • 5162a45eb049174ffc2462ae25809ca2f23e3ce59867d92cedd6867f7656b5a7:0
  • value  756818
    address  38qRno6UR68M4o5W6QNrSK4YfrVUSW7g4Y
  • 5162a45eb049174ffc2462ae25809ca2f23e3ce59867d92cedd6867f7656b5a7:1
  • value  3410038
    address  3D4vQtyU2HrvAfa4h4s9Uhf9Y4gxQuyvjE